Affordable SEO for Cleaning Companies
Facebook
Twitter
LinkedIn
Pinterest
Telegram

Unlock growth with affordable SEO for cleaning companies. Enhance visibility and attract more clients with our specialized digital marketing solutions!

These days, your next customer is likely reaching for a smartphone first. 

When someone Googles “house cleaning services near me,” they expect to see credible, trustworthy options right away. If your website isn’t visible on that first page, they’ll scroll past you—and straight into the arms of a competitor.

Local searches for home services have spiked nearly 50 percent over the past two years. Every one of those searches represents a potential client actively looking for what you offer. 

By investing in affordable SEO, you ensure those prospects find you first. SEO isn’t an optional luxury—it’s the foundation that keeps your pipeline full and your business growing even when traditional referrals slow down.

Defining “Affordable SEO” for Cleaning Companies

Affordable SEO for Cleaning Companies

When you hear “SEO package,” you probably imagine overpriced retainers and confusing invoices. “Affordable SEO” flips that expectation on its head. It means paying only for the tactics that directly translate into phone calls, form submissions, and booked jobs.

Instead of a bundled menu of 20 services you don’t need, an affordable plan zeroes in on three core areas: local visibility, on‑page efficiency, and review growth. 

Local visibility ensures your Google Business Profile is fully optimized—complete with fresh photos, accurate hours, and up‑to‑date service details. 

On‑page efficiency focuses on a handful of high‑intent keywords (think “office cleaning [Your City]”) and optimizes your titles, meta descriptions, and headings so search engines and prospects understand exactly what you offer. 

Finally, a structured review campaign makes it easy for happy clients to leave five‑star feedback, boosting both trust and rankings.

To see how this breaks down budget‑wise, imagine a $600 monthly plan:

  • GBP Optimization ($150): We claim and polish your listing, add engaging photos, and schedule weekly posts about your latest specials.
  • On‑Page SEO ($200): We fine‑tune three of your most important service pages, weaving in targeted keywords, crafting persuasive calls to action, and restructuring content for clarity.
  • Review Outreach ($100): Automated texts or emails go out after each job, making it simple for clients to share feedback.
  • Citation Management ($100): Consistency across Yelp, Thumbtack, and HomeAdvisor builds trust signals.
  • Reporting & Strategy Call ($50): Monthly check‑ins keep you in the loop on wins and next steps.

You decide which line items you need. Already handling citations in‑house? Redirect that $100 toward additional blog content or a small backlink push. Affordable SEO scales with you: as your revenue grows, you can incrementally expand into content creation, advanced link building, or technical enhancements.

Core Components of Cleaning Company SEO

Core Components of Cleaning Company SEO

Although SEO encompasses many tactics, a cleaning business should focus on what moves the needle locally.

On‑Page SEO
Your website’s content and structure speak directly to both search engines and clients. Start by pinpointing a handful of high‑intent keywords—terms like “move‑out cleaning [Your City]” or “eco‑friendly house cleaning.” Add those naturally into your page titles (keep them under 60 characters) and meta descriptions (under 155 characters) so they entice clicks. Break your content into H1, H2, and H3 headings, use bullet lists to highlight benefits (“* Satisfaction guaranteed,” “* Same‑day availability”), and place clear “Call Now” or “Get a Free Quote” buttons near the top of each page.

Technical SEO
Fast, secure, crawlable websites rank and convert better. Aim for a mobile load time under three seconds—compress images, minify CSS and JavaScript, and leverage browser caching. Install an SSL certificate so visitors see that green padlock. Use clean URLs (e.g., /carpet-cleaning/ instead of /page?id=123) and publish an XML sitemap with an accurate robots.txt file so Google can index your pages with confidence.

Local SEO
Your Google Business Profile is prime real estate in local searches. Claim and verify it, then populate every field—services, hours, business description, and a roster of high‑quality photos showcasing your team, equipment, and before‑and‑after shots. Local citations—consistent Name, Address, Phone everywhere from Yelp to Angie’s List—reinforce your presence. Encourage satisfied customers to leave 5‑star reviews, and respond promptly to show that you value feedback.

Off‑Page SEO
Authority comes from more than your own site. Forge local partnerships: sponsor a community fundraiser, guest‑post cleaning tips on a neighborhood blog, or collaborate with a real estate agent on co‑branded content. Each mention and backlink from a trusted local source sends powerful trust signals to Google.

When these four pillars work together, your cleaning business will dominate local search results and convert curious prospects into paying clients.

Crafting a Budget‑Friendly SEO Plan

Crafting a Budget‑Friendly SEO Plan

With countless tactics available, you need a clear framework to allocate your budget wisely.

Step 1: Set Your Monthly Budget
Decide what you can comfortably invest. A small shop might start at $300 per month, while a growing agency could allocate $800–$1,000.

Step 2: Prioritize High‑Impact Activities
If you’re on the conservative end ($300–$400), focus on enshrining your Google Business Profile and fixing basic on‑page elements: titles, meta descriptions, and calls to action on your top three service pages. Add a simple review outreach campaign so new feedback rolls in consistently.

With a moderate budget ($500–$800), layer in local citation cleanup, 2–3 blog posts per month to target mid‑tail keywords, and a small backlink outreach plan to trusted local sites.

If you can invest $1,000+, unlock a technical audit to root out hidden site issues, expand content volume, and run small‑scale Google Ads tests to zero in on top‑performing keywords before committing them to your organic strategy.

Step 3: Assign Goals to Each Line Item
Tie every dollar to a measurable outcome. For example, GBP management should boost map views by 20% month over month. On‑page SEO should lift rankings for three primary keywords into the top five. Review outreach should net at least ten new 5‑star testimonials each month. Citations should be 100% accurate across major directories.

Step 4: Review Quarterly and Pivot
Every 90 days, compare your goals to actuals. If calls are skyrocketing but form submissions lag, shift resources toward content that pushes prospects into the contact form. If blog traffic is steady but local pack visibility stalls, allocate more budget to GBP posts and photo updates. This iterative process keeps your spend aligned with what drives the best ROI.

By thoughtfully matching budget tiers to concrete tactics, you avoid wasted spend on low‑impact activities and accelerate the wins that matter most for your cleaning business.

Actionable DIY SEO Steps You Can Do Today

Actionable DIY SEO Steps You Can Do Today

You don’t need an agency to make immediate SEO gains—just a bit of focused effort.

  1. Polish Your Google Business Profile
    Claim your listing, verify it, and fill in every detail: accurate hours, a crisp business description, and professional photos of your team and completed jobs. Post a weekly update—highlight a special offer, showcase a recent project, or share a quick cleaning tip.
  2. Audit and Fix Key On‑Page Elements
    Go through your top three service pages. Ensure each has a unique title under 60 characters and a compelling meta description under 155 characters. Include your main keyword in the first paragraph and in one subheading. Add a prominent “Book Online” or “Call Today” button above the fold.
  3. Systematize Review Requests
    After completing a job, send a brief text or email asking for honest feedback, and include a direct link to your Google review page. Offer a small incentive—perhaps 10% off the next service—to encourage participation. Respond to every review within 48 hours to show you care.
  4. Tidy Up Local Citations
    List your business on major directories—Yelp, Thumbtack, HomeAdvisor—using the exact same Name, Address, and Phone information. Search for duplicate or outdated listings, claim them, and correct any inconsistencies.
  5. Launch a Basic Content Calendar
    Brainstorm five questions clients often ask—“How often should I deep‑clean my carpets?” or “What’s the best eco‑friendly window cleaner?” Write 300‑ to 500‑word answers in plain language. Publish one post per week and share it on your social channels and in neighborhood Facebook groups.
  6. Track Your Progress with Free Tools
    Set up Google Analytics goals for form submissions and phone clicks. Check Google Search Console weekly for new keywords and indexing issues. Use Google’s PageSpeed Insights to find simple speed fixes.

Carve out an hour or two each week for these tasks. Over the span of a few months, you’ll see consistent improvements in visibility and client inquiries—all without blowing your budget.

Picking the Right SEO Agency

When you’re ready to hand off SEO, choose an agency that delivers local expertise, transparent reporting, and measurable results.

First, look for a track record with home‑service clients. Cleaning businesses face unique challenges—seasonal demand swings, tight local competition, and the need for Google Map prominence. An agency that “gets” this niche will hit the ground running.

During vetting calls, ask for a sample report. It should clearly show the metrics that matter: organic sessions, map views, calls, form fills, and rankings for target keywords. If the proposal lists vague deliverables like “link building” without specifics (how many links? from which sites?), keep looking.

Confirm they offer milestone‑based guarantees: for example, a promise of at least ten new Google reviews per quarter or top‑five rankings for three primary service keywords within six months. Make sure communication is straightforward—a shared Slack channel or a dedicated account manager ensures your questions get answered fast.

Beware of locked contracts with steep cancellation penalties. Look for month‑to‑month options or 90‑day minimums that let you test the waters before committing long‑term. Above all, choose a partner who aligns with your budget and growth plans. At SEO For Business Growth, we design bespoke packages starting at $500 per month, scaling up as you gain traction.

Measuring Your SEO ROI

Measuring Your SEO ROI

Every marketing dollar you spend should translate into revenue. Tracking SEO ROI means tying your online efforts back to real‑world bookings and profits.

Start by defining your key metrics:

  • Organic sessions: the number of visits from search engines.
  • Map pack views and actions: how often your GBP shows up and leads to calls or direction requests.
  • Form submissions and phone clicks: direct leads generated by your site.
  • New customers: how many of those leads convert into paid jobs.

Use Google Analytics to set Goals—track form completions and clicks on “Call Now” buttons. Google Search Console reveals which keywords drive impressions and clicks so you can double down on what’s working. GBP Insights shows you how many people found you via search versus map view, and which actions they took.

Compile these into a simple monthly dashboard:

MetricGoalActual% of Goal
Organic Sessions1,0001,200120%
GBP Map Views500650130%
Phone Calls504590%
Form Submissions3035117%
New Customers Booked2022110%

Then calculate ROI: if you spent $600 on SEO and booked $3,000 in new cleaning jobs, your ROI is ($3,000 – $600)/$600 × 100% = 400%. A 400% return means every dollar you allocate brings back four.

Regularly reviewing these figures allows you to shift budget toward the tactics that generate the strongest returns and pause or retool underperformers—ensuring your investment delivers clear, measurable growth.

Common Mistakes and How to Avoid Them

Common Mistakes and How to Avoid Them

Even well‑intentioned SEO efforts can stumble. Here are the pitfalls to watch for—and how to steer clear of them.

Ignoring Mobile Performance: More than half of local searches happen on smartphones. A slow or hard‑to‑navigate site frustrates prospects and pushes them toward competitors. Regularly test your mobile speeds with PageSpeed Insights and optimize images, scripts, and hosting to keep load times under three seconds.

Incomplete Google Business Profile: A bare or outdated GBP listing undermines trust. Fill in every detail—service offerings, business hours, a compelling description—and upload at least 20 high‑quality photos. Post weekly updates or offers to show activity and boost local relevance.

Neglecting Reviews: Star ratings heavily influence click‑through rates and rankings. If you’re not consistently generating new reviews, your profile will stagnate. Automate post‑job review requests and respond to all feedback—positive or negative—within 48 hours to demonstrate responsiveness.

Keyword Stuffing and Over‑Optimization: Packing your pages with repeated keywords reads awkwardly for visitors and can trigger Google penalties. Focus on writing helpful, human‑centered content with natural keyword usage—aim for 1–2% density, roughly one mention per 100 words.

Chasing Broad Keywords: Competing for generic terms like “cleaning services” pits you against national franchises with huge budgets. Instead, prioritize hyper‑local, service‑specific phrases: “move‑out cleaning in [Your City]” or “eco‑friendly window cleaning near me.”

Overlooking Technical Health: Crawl errors, broken links, and missing XML sitemaps hamper indexing. Schedule a monthly technical audit using free tools (e.g., Screaming Frog in free mode or Ahrefs Webmaster Tools) and promptly fix any issues.

Lack of Measurement: Without tracking, you’re flying blind. If you haven’t set up analytics goals or call‑tracking numbers, you can’t tell which efforts drive results. Make reporting a non‑negotiable part of your SEO workflow.

Avoiding these mistakes keeps your strategy efficient, transparent, and primed for consistent growth.

Advanced Tips on a Tight Budget

Once you’ve mastered the essentials, these low‑cost tactics add extra leverage—without blowing your budget.

Repurpose One Piece of Content: Turn a 600‑word blog post into three social media snippets, a short how‑to video, and a downloadable checklist. You multiply your reach while writing once.

Local Co‑Marketing Partnerships: Team up with a local carpet supplier or real estate agent. Write co‑branded content on “Preparing Your Home for Sale” or “Extending Carpet Lifespan”—both of you gain backlinks and audience exposure.

Press Releases for Community Events: Host a free neighborhood cleanup or senior‑discount day and distribute a press release to local outlets. You earn positive PR and valuable local backlinks.

FAQ Pages for Featured Snippets: Compile your top 10 cleaning questions into a dedicated FAQ page. Provide concise answers (30–50 words) under each question to target Google’s answer boxes.

Optimize Image Assets: Compress and rename images with descriptive alt text (e.g., alt=”professional carpet cleaning in [City]”). Fast‑loading, well‑labeled images boost page speed and clarify content for search engines.

Engage Hyper‑Local Social Groups: Share timely cleaning tips in city‑specific Facebook and Nextdoor communities. Offer an exclusive discount for group members and link back to a targeted landing page.

Seasonal Content and Specials: Plan blog posts and GBP offers around events—spring deep‑clean specials, post‑holiday move‑out packages, or pre‑summer window washing. These timely campaigns capture spikes in search interest.

These strategies demand creativity and effort more than money, yet they yield compounding returns as your content and partnerships grow.

When and How to Scale Your SEO Efforts

When and How to Scale Your SEO Efforts

You’ll know it’s time to scale when your key metrics consistently exceed targets and your profit margins support a larger investment. Incremental, strategic scaling keeps ROI high.

Signs You’re Ready:

  • Stable lead flow—your phone volume matches or outpaces capacity.
  • Positive ROI—every dollar spent returns at least double in revenue.
  • Team bandwidth—you have the staff and systems to handle extra jobs.

Scaling Tactics:

  1. Amp Up Content Volume: Boost your blog from four to six posts per month. Target keywords where you appear on page two, and watch them climb.
  2. Expand Service Pages: Create dedicated pages for each niche service—post‑construction cleaning, upholstery sanitation, or eco‑safe disinfecting—and optimize for those audiences.
  3. Advanced Backlink Outreach: Hire a specialized freelancer or agency to secure features on high‑authority local publications and homeowner association websites.
  4. Integrate Paid Ads: Run small Google Ads or Facebook campaigns around your highest‑value keywords. Use the data to refine your organic strategy.
  5. Custom Landing Pages: Build single‑purpose pages for each campaign or service area. Tailor messaging, imagery, and calls to action to maximize conversions.

Managing Growth:

  • Invest in scheduling software like Jobber or Housecall Pro to automate bookings and reduce no‑shows.
  • Standardize training and quality checks so every new hire delivers the same exceptional service.
  • Monitor customer satisfaction and tweak processes as you expand.

By scaling thoughtfully on a strong SEO foundation, you maintain profitability, service quality, and sustainable growth—rather than chasing volume at the expense of reputation.

Real‑Life Success Story

GreenClean Co., a small, family‑owned operation in Denver, started with a simple website and zero online traction. Their phone rang fewer than five times per month from their website, and they managed most bookings via referral.

Challenge: Lack of visibility, sparse reviews, and an under‑optimized website.
Strategy:

  • Redesigned the site with mobile‑first in mind and clear calls to action on every page.
  • Claimed and fully optimized their Google Business Profile, adding 20 photos and posting weekly cleaning tips.
  • Rolled out an automated review‑request campaign that sent texts after every completed job, offering a 10% discount for honest feedback.
  • Secured a guest post on a popular Denver real estate blog titled “Top 5 Cleaning Tips Before You List Your Home.”

Results (6 Months):

  • Organic website traffic leapt by 140%.
  • GBP calls and direction requests rose by 200%.
  • New Google reviews climbed from 5 to 65.
  • Monthly bookings jumped from 20 to 60.

GreenClean reinvested their extra revenue into hiring three more cleaners and rolling out paid social ads. Their story proves that even modest, well‑focused SEO efforts can transform a small local business into the go‑to choice in their market.

FAQs: Your Top Questions Answered

How soon will I see results from SEO?
Typically, you’ll notice small improvements in visibility and traffic within two to three months. Significant gains in leads and bookings usually appear around the six‑ to nine‑month mark, provided you stay consistent with your efforts.

Can I manage SEO myself, or do I need an agency?
If you have a few hours each week and basic digital skills, you can handle GBP upkeep, on‑page tweaks, and review outreach in‑house. Consider an agency when you need more advanced tactics—like high‑quality link building, technical audits, or comprehensive content strategies—and want to free up your time.

What is a reasonable monthly SEO budget?
For most small cleaning businesses, allocating 5–10% of monthly revenue is a good rule of thumb. Many start around $500 per month and scale up as the ROI becomes clear.

Is blogging necessary for cleaning companies?
A blog helps you capture mid‑tail keywords, answer customer questions, and showcase your expertise. Even one well‑written post per month can boost organic traffic and establish trust.

How many Google reviews should I aim to get?
Aim for at least 20 new reviews per quarter to keep your profile fresh and competitive. Recent, local reviews carry more weight in Google’s local pack.

Which free tools should I use?

  • Google Analytics for traffic and goal tracking
  • Google Search Console for keyword and indexing insights
  • Google Business Profile dashboard for local metrics
  • PageSpeed Insights for performance fixes
  • Ubersuggest or AnswerThePublic for keyword ideas

Should I combine paid ads with my SEO strategy?
Yes. Paid ads deliver immediate visibility while SEO builds sustainable, cost‑effective leads over time. Use paid campaigns to test new keywords and offers, then optimize them organically for long‑term growth.

Conclusions

Investing in affordable SEO for cleaning companies isn’t just about rankings—it’s about creating a steady stream of new clients who find and trust your business online. 

If you’re ready to fill your calendar with local leads and maximize every marketing dollar, visit SEO For Business Growth and schedule your no‑obligation audit today. We’ll show you the quick wins and long‑term strategies that fit your budget and fuel your growth.

Share:

Facebook
Twitter
LinkedIn
Pinterest
Telegram

Leave a Comment